Ashfield Comprehensive School educates children ages 11–19 and currently has around 2,600 students. These are split into 6 houses - Trent, Chesterfield, Thoroton, Byron, Hargreaves and Coates. September 2007 saw the opening of a brand new multi-million pound post-16 centre offering A-level courses as well as Vocational Studies. Currently the largest school in the UK, Ashfield was chosen as a training ground for the 2012 Olympics due to its well-equipped sport facilities. Built in 1964 as Nottinghamshire's first purpose built comprehensive school, Ashfield School now has a self-contained 40-acre (160,000 m2) rural campus. Facilities include numerous computer suites, an IT Centre, modern on site sports facilities including four gymnasiums, tennis courts, all weather sports fields, running track and a swimming pool and the ATE centre. Other resources include Music Studios, a tiered Theatre and Drama Complex, Photographic Darkroom, Print Making and Ceramics Studios, fifteen science Laboratories, a Business Centre, a CAD/CAM Centre, Library and Specialist Careers Library, as well as a large canteen (called the ATE Centre). POST 16: The Ashfield Skills Centre is a £6.1 million project which offers five learning environments. The centre includes: - 8 Vocational Units: equipped to industry standard specification, offering students a realistic and practical insight into the workplace.
